== PRELIMINARY EARTHQUAKE REPORT ==
U.S. Geological Survey, Menlo Park, California
U.C. Berkeley Seismological Laboratory, Berkeley, California
Version #0: This report supersedes any earlier reports of this event.
This is a computer-generated message. This event has not yet been reviewed by a seismologist.
A micro earthquake occurred at 1:41:38 PM (PDT) on Thursday, May 2, 2013. The magnitude 1.0 event occurred 9 km (5 miles) SE of The Geysers, CA. The hypocentral depth is 1 km ( 1 mile).
